Does King City Union School District sponsor H-1B visas?

Yes. King City Union School District filed 30 certified H-1B LCAs between FY2022 and FY2026, with a median base salary of $56,696.

King City Union School District H-1B salaries by job title

Median base salary by role. Click a role for the full breakdown.

Job titleLCAsMedianRange (25th–90th)
Special Education Teacher5$61,459$59,554–$61,459
Public School Teacher16$56,696$46,740–$57,830
